To create a stage flat, you’ll need:

SUPPLIES

- Muslin or Canvas fabric or Luan plywood (1/4-inch or 1/8-inch)
- Pine lumber for frame (1×2-inch, 1×3-inch or 1×4-inch)
- Miter saw
- Jigsaw
- Staple gun
- Carpenters glue
- Paint/paintbrushes
- Hammer/nails
- Screw/ screw gun
- Safety gear should include gloves, safety goggles and ear protection as needed. Also, appropriate clothing and shoes to help protect your arms and feet.

Our History

The Theatre originally opened on November 26, 1921 as a cinema, primarily showing the then popular silent movies. The Seminole Theatre quickly became the place to go for entertainment and social gatherings in South Dade County and the upper Keys.
